Transaction c15d63175f517bf79ea4eb8824fc42bb21d43bc1b92b50f1804a0a876224e5af
1 Input
1 Output
-
c15d63175f517bf79ea4eb8824fc42bb21d43bc1b92b50f1804a0a876224e5af:0
- value
- 2922416
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 8311716658fc6be35ec874a438894cbc3606df82 OP_EQUAL
- address
- 3De3LdcyH2fwpWZq9yCSYaopCV1CkA9SVH